Seared Pork with Cranberry-Orange Sauce

Good Pork Chops!! revised from Cooking light.

Ready In: 25 mins

Serves: 4

Directions

  1. Combine first 5 ingredients and 1/8 teaspoon salt.
  2. Heat olive oil in a large frypan coated with cooking spray over medium high heat.
  3. Sprinkle the pork with 1/8 teaspoon salt, dried rosemary, and black pepper.
  4. Add pork to the pan, and cook 4 minutes on each side.
  5. Remove from pan.
  6. Add wine to pan, scraping the pan to loosen the browned bits.
  7. Stir in cranberry mixture and then return pork to pan, bring to simmer and cook for 2 minutes or until pork is done.
